Up for Extreme Gardening? Check your moss graffiti recipe!
Did you know they're making graffiti out of moss these days? It's ecological, looks good, and not as damaging as spray cans. If you're planning to go urban arts, this is something you may want to consider.

Olympic National Forest: Hoh Rain Forest
Traveling in Washington State? Tour the Hoh Rain Forest, located within the Olympic National Park, it is a popular destination for fascinating forest seekers. Giant Sitka Spruce trees line the roads and shade numerous hiking trails.
